Many common problems can be addressed through driveway and walkway services. Over time, concrete and asphalt surfaces may develop cracks due to weather changes, ground shifting, or regular wear and tear. Potholes can form, creating tripping hazards and potential damage to vehicles. Additionally, surfaces may become uneven or develop drainage issues that lead to standing water or erosion. These issues can compromise safety, diminish curb appeal, and potentially lead to more costly repairs if left unaddressed. The overview below groups typical Driveway And Walkway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kent, WA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or driveway or walkway repairs typ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, covering things like crack filling or patching small areas. Fewer projects will push into the higher end of this band.
Resurfacing and Resurfacing - Resurfacing services generally range from $1,000 to $3,000 for most residential driveways and walkways. This price point is common for mid-sized projects involving surface sealing or overlay work.
Full Replacement - Complete driveway or walkway replacements often start around $4,000 and can go beyond $8,000 for larger or more complex jobs. Many projects fall into the middle of this range, with larger projects reaching higher costs.
Custom or Complex Projects - Highly detailed or extensive projects, such as intricate designs or extensive grading, can exceed $10,000. These are less common but may be necessary for unique or large-scale installations in the Kent, WA area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
